(a) The consumer credit commissioner shall compute the monthly ceiling on the first business day of the calendar month in which the rate applies. The monthly ceiling is effective for one month beginning on the first calendar day of each month.
(b) The monthly ceiling is computed by averaging all of the weekly ceilings computed using rates from auctions held during the calendar month preceding the computation date of the monthly ceiling.
